The UCB Show
A weekly variety showcase for the best sketch, characters and stand-up homegrown at the UCB Theatres in LA and NYC. Hosted by Upright Citizens Brigade co-founders Matt Besser, Amy Poehler, Ian Roberts and Matt Walsh and filmed with a live audience at UCB Sunset in Hollywood.

Plot Summary
The UCB Show is a sketch comedy series that showcases the talent of the Upright Citizens Brigade's improvisational and sketch comedy teams. Each episode features a variety of hilarious and often absurd sketches, performed by some of the brightest comedic minds in the business. The show aims to capture the raw energy and creativity that defines UCB's live shows.
Critical Reception
The UCB Show received generally positive reviews, with critics praising its commitment to experimental and often boundary-pushing comedy. While some found the humor to be niche, many appreciated its authentic UCB voice and the platform it provided for emerging comedic talent. Audience reception was positive among fans of sketch comedy and the Upright Citizens Brigade.
